Overview
Alan Jacobs is a member of the CEDR Chambers panel of the most senior mediators and is a member of CEDR Faculty, training potential mediators. Mediation work includes a wide spectrum of clinical negligence and personal injury claims, his area of expertise as a lawyer, as well as most other areas of commercial mediation. He is a member of the Court of Appeal Mediation Panel that deals with commercial and personal injury claims referred to mediation by the Court.

He has completed over 450 mediations in total (over 370 of which have been clinical negligence mediations).

He is equally comfortable mediating face to face or online (having completed over 145 online mediations).

Professional Background
Alan has been involved in dispute resolution for over 40 years, latterly as a partner at top 50 law firm, Mills & Reeve, having previously worked at the international law firm, DLA Piper. One of his strengths is his background as a lawyer, where he acted for both claimants and defendants, having started his legal career at a claimant clinical negligence/personal injury practice before taking on defence work.
